Understanding the Games: Know Your Odds
Different casino games offer different odds. Understanding these odds is crucial for making informed decisions. Here’s a quick rundown:
- Blackjack: With the right strategy, blackjack offers some of the best odds in the casino. Learn basic strategy to minimize the house edge.
- Roulette: European roulette (with a single zero) has better odds than American roulette (with a single and double zero).
- Poker: Success in poker depends on skill, strategy, and reading your opponents.
- Online Pokies: The house edge varies depending on the game. Look for pokies with a high Return to Player (RTP) percentage.
Take the time to learn the rules and strategies for the games you play. Many online casinos offer free-play modes, allowing you to practice without risking real money.
Bankroll Management: Playing Smart, Not Just Hard
This is arguably the most critical aspect of responsible gambling. Effective bankroll management ensures you can enjoy the game without jeopardizing your finances.
- Set a Budget: Determine how much you can afford to lose and stick to it. Never gamble with money you can’t afford to lose.
- Divide Your Bankroll: Allocate a specific amount for each gambling session.
- Set Loss Limits: Decide how much you’re willing to lose in a single session and walk away when you reach that limit.
- Set Win Goals: Have a target for when you’ll cash out. This can help you avoid chasing losses.
- Avoid Chasing Losses: Resist the urge to increase your bets to recoup losses. This is a surefire way to lose more money.
- Track Your Spending: Keep a record of your wins and losses to monitor your gambling habits.
Responsible Gambling: Playing Safe
Online gambling should be a form of entertainment, not a source of financial stress. Practice responsible gambling habits to protect yourself.
- Take Breaks: Step away from the games regularly to clear your head.
- Don’t Gamble Under the Influence: Alcohol and drugs can impair your judgment and lead to poor decisions.
- Recognize the Signs of Problem Gambling: If you’re chasing losses, gambling more than you can afford, or neglecting other responsibilities, seek help.
- Utilize Self-Exclusion Tools: Most online casinos offer self-exclusion options, allowing you to temporarily or permanently block yourself from gambling.
- Seek Professional Help: If you’re struggling with problem gambling, reach out to a support organization like Gambling Help Online or Lifeline.
Legal Considerations: Staying Within the Law
Gambling laws in Australia can be complex. Here’s a basic overview:
- Legality of Online Casinos: It is illegal for online casinos based in Australia to offer their services to Australian residents. However, Australians can legally gamble at offshore online casinos.
- Taxation: Winnings from online gambling are generally not taxable in Australia. However, it’s always best to consult with a tax professional for specific advice.
- Age Restrictions: You must be 18 years or older to gamble online in Australia.
- Know Your Local Laws: Gambling regulations can vary slightly between states and territories. Always familiarize yourself with the laws in your area.
